http://www.pstc.panasonic.com/Epartr/PartsListChoice.aspI also replaced the 3.5 floppy drive with a GoTek USB floppy emulator. It works very well but the floppy controller in the piano is slow. I use a 4G memory stick and the GoTek sees it as 100 floppy disks which are addressable. Cost 27.95 on eBay.
Repairing the keys I am using several approaches. I have first used an acrylic plastic polish. This has smoothed much of the damage and now playing the piano the damage is hardly noticeable.
Next I plan to use an acrylic repair kit. This is clear material that can fill pits and cracks etc.
Lastly then move some keys and also order replacements for a few of the severe keys. I did find a service manual for 5.00 on the Internet and it explains in detail how to replace keys.
